Font Size: a A A

The Technique Research On Gathering Network Information Based On ICMP

Posted on:2003-01-20Degree:MasterType:Thesis
Country:ChinaCandidate:D XueFull Text:PDF
GTID:2168360062975100Subject:Circuits and Systems
Abstract/Summary:PDF Full Text Request
Internet Control Message Protocol (ICMP), as a control protocol of TCP/IP stacks, has been found some leaks in its protocol standard. How to utilize these leaks to develop host detecting and information scanning technique in network countermeasure is proposed in this paper. The principle and flow of programmed software tool are also given in this paper. The main content consists of several aspects as follows:· ICMP Messages are used to do host detection.· ICMP Error Messages are used to detect the ACL of packet filtering devices on the target subnet.· ICMP Messages are used to gain the path from detecting host to the destination. This part is focused on using the faultiness of ACL configuration to get across firewall or packet filtering devices.· ICMP Messages are also used to gain the type of operating system of destination host. "Fingerprinting Detection" technique is mainly used in this part.A software tool based on the conclusion drawn above is implemented by programming with C language on Linux platform. This software tool patches up the deficiency of developing ICMP API functions in various kinds of OS platforms. In addition, an OS fingerprinting type base of ICMP protocol is brought forward to provide a guarantee for procedure's upgrading and maintenance in the future. At the end of this paper, the significance of research on protocol safety is discussed and expectation of intending research is also presented.
Keywords/Search Tags:ICMP, Scanning, Traceroute, OS Detection, OS Fingerprinting
PDF Full Text Request
Related items